Your patch-set is based on v3.13-rc1 but I sent a patch-set [0] to fix
a few regressions for IGEPv2 when we moved to DT-only boot. One of
these patches added the needed DSS pinmuxing and these were included
in v3.13-rc2.

So to test your branch I cherry-picked:

d526daeb ("ARM: dts: omap3-igep0020: Add pinmux setup for i2c devices")
50592dc3 ("ARM: dts: omap3-igep0020: Add pinmuxing for DVI output")

Also, for 3.13 I added a DT hack to make dpi_init_regulator() succeed
and find the VDDS_DSI regulator. That patch is mainline comit

2f2befd82 ("ARM: dts: omap3-igep0020: name twl4030 VPLL2 regulator as vdds_dsi")

Now that I think about it, you may want to add a revert for that patch
on your series too since this hack is not needed anymore with your DSS
bindings.
